Description

Build your static model fleet with the Italeri MC.202 Folgore plastic model kit. The MC202 Folgore was without doubt the best known Italian fighter of World War II. Based on the preceding MC200 which was no match for the allied fighters in North Africa, this aircraft featured excellent manoeuvrability and speed thanks to its aerodynamic shape and its powerful, German-designed engine. Altogether the number of Macchis produced and delivered was very limited due to the inadequate war effort of the Italian aircraft factories. The role of the MC202 during World War II was therefore very limited.
